I call this cocktail Honey Bee Fizz.

Ingredients:
2 tsp honey
one egg white
2 oz Gin
1 oz Lillet
1 oz orange juice
Club soda
a splash of lime juice

Steps:
1. Heat honey in microwave for a one minute.
2. Add egg white, gin, lillet, orange juice and lime jucie to shaker.
3. add honey
4. Dry shake vigorously for a minute.
5. Add ice.
6. Shake again for minute.
7. Pour into cocktail glass.
8. Add club soda
9. Enjoy.

Tasting notes: This drink tastes mostly of honey, orange and gin. After a few sips I can taste the lillet. But mostly honey and gin. My sense of smell isn't very good right now. I still have cold. But I like what I can taste and I think I will make this drink again. The fizz is dying down now. I think the lillet helps to marry the flavors. I'm not sure.
